    Hello everyone,

    still deep in development with various bit and bobs. The P-51 is moving along nicely, and here is a video from our recent visit to "Moonshine McSwine".

    A key part of our development and further advancement of Accusim is the real world visits, getting up close personal and in the air with real life examples. Working with our customers (In this case warbird owners) we are able to really get some in depth information and make sure we model things beyond the 3d,...

    http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=LNHJS0mbpvg

    This particular P-51 is owned by Vlado Lenoch, a man who's background might be of interest to some, it is certainly not the normal stuff!

    With 8000 hours total time, he has a masters degree in Aeronautical Engineering from MIT, is ATR rated in the Boeing 727, is a flight instructor in single, multi, and gliders, has an LOA (License of Authorization) for the L-39, T-33, P51, and to top it all off, his uncle Cvitan Gallc, was a 36 victory Luftwaffe fighter ace!
